Transaction d9ffc15a2d25005420ad3056cacaa87938fc05a397d4230c077c0773829f6875

212 Input
2 Outputs
  • d9ffc15a2d25005420ad3056cacaa87938fc05a397d4230c077c0773829f6875:0
  • value  644231346
    address  3BKf2BxG9x8WpeUk3DbkAURvUVHjRqyzu7
  • d9ffc15a2d25005420ad3056cacaa87938fc05a397d4230c077c0773829f6875:1
  • value  1127830
    address  3EyuCkhqxLawHBfgEsJQMcZLPPGDXnqNww